MOULAGE CTENOIDE [1 record]

Record 1 2011-08-01

English

Subject field(s)
  • Geology
DEF

A very rare comblike cast having the form of an obliquely cut, longitudinally ribbed cylinder, and probably representing a bounce cast made in mud by equisetiform plant stems being carried along ty a water current.

Key term(s)
  • ctenoid marking
